Proper analysis before the design of a communication system avoids problems down the road. … november 2021 cfp pass rateWebUp to 16 CAN interfaces with mandatory bitrate can be specified on the commandline in the form: @. The bitrate is mandatory as it is needed to know the CAN bus bitrate to calculate the bus load percentage based on the received CAN frames. Due to the bitstuffing estimation the calculated busload may exceed 100%. november 2021 ce board exam pdfWebDec 30, 2024 · It is.
